41 Pilgrims From Limbang Set Off For The Holy Land This Year
LIMBANG: A total of 41 pilgrims from the Limbang Division which includes the districts of Limbang and Lawas will be performing the Hajj pilgrimage this year with 31 of them managed under Lembaga Tabung Haji while the remaining pilgrims are under private travel agencies.
Deputy Minister for Food Industry, Commodity and Regional Development (M-FICORD) Datuk Dr Abdul Rahman Ismail advised all pilgrims to take care of their health throughout their stay in the Holy Land, in view of the current hot and dry weather conditions there.
“Please take care of your health while you are there. The weather is similar to Malaysia being hot but it is dry there compared to the humid conditions here. While consuming less water may still be acceptable here, you will need to drink more water there,” he said.
“This matter has also been advised previously and pilgrims should make proper preparations,” he noted when speaking at the Departure Ceremony for Limbang Division Hajj Pilgrims for the 1447H/2026M season at Limbang Airport on Monday.
The Bukit Kota Assemblyman also emphasised the importance of thorough planning throughout the Hajj pilgrimage to ensure that health is maintained and that religious duties can be performed properly.
Meanwhile, he expressed hope that all pilgrims will comply with all regulations set by the Saudi Arabian government and fully focus on their worship, noting that the opportunity to perform Hajj is a once in a lifetime experience.
“I hope that you will adhere to all regulations set by the Government of Saudi Arabia, focus on your acts of worship as this is a once in a lifetime opportunity and I wish you a safe departure and a safe return,” he added.
At the ceremony, he also presented cash contributions to the pilgrims as a gesture of care and concern ahead of their journey to the Holy Land.
